Scripture of the Day:

Psalms 25:4-5
Shew me thy ways, O Lord; teach me thy paths.  Lead me in thy truth, and teach me: for thou art the God of my salvation; on thee do I wait all the day. (KJV)

I was once told the best leaders were and still are great followers. In leadership we are always looked to, and that's okay. But, let's make sure our eyes are set to our Father for direction and guidance, especially when it comes to the matter of His people.
